Content producer joins Kojo in Melbourne

Brand storytelling agency Kojo has appointed a new content producer in Melbourne.

The announcement:

Integrated storytelling company KOJO has added to their Melbourne team with the appointment of Content Producer Alana Teasdale.

Alana joins KOJO with a strong background in agency production, complemented by production house roles.

Since returning to Australia in 2005, after 8 years in London, Alana has worked as a freelance producer for Melbourne’s top agencies including JWT, CumminsRoss, George Paterson Y&R, DDB (Sydney and Melbourne), BWM, Grey and Campaign Palace, and at production companies Exit Films and XYZ.

KOJO Executive Producer Emily Green is delighted by the appointment: “This new role is a key step towards improving our national offering. Alana’s multi-disciplinary experience is a perfect fit for KOJO, and she will be a great asset to our work nationally.”

Alana says of her new role, “I am thrilled to be joining KOJO, where creativity is king and channel-blurring content creation is paramount. As a creative producer, I’m excited by KOJO’s unique integrated offering, and I look forward to pushing the limits to cement our position as Australia’s best storytellers across commercials, film and online content.”

Alana’s appointment is a key part of KOJO’s strategic national growth and adds a strong content resource in addition to our events and digital businesses on the East Coast of Australia.

KOJO specialises in content, digital, events and post-production with offices in Adelaide and Melbourne as well as a growing presence in Sydney and Perth.
